Answer #1

Part 1

The units to account for total = work in process inventory June 1 + units started                into production = 30000+310000 = 340000

Part 2

The units completed and transferred to the next department total = units to account for total - work in process inventory June 30 = 340000-50000 = 290000

Part 3

The equivalent units for direct material total = units completed and transferred + work in process inventory June 30 = 290000+(50000*50%) = 315000

Part 4

The equivalent units for conversion cost total = units completed and transferred + work in process inventory June 30 = 290000+(50000*25%) = 302500

Part 5

The weighted average cost for direct material is = (cost of work in process inventory June 1 + cost added during June) / equivalent units for direct material = (54900+575100)/315000 = $2 per equivalent unit

Part 6

The weighted average cost for conversion cost is = (cost of work in process inventory June 1 + cost added during June) / equivalent units for conversion cost = (120500+908000)/302500 = $3.40 per equivalent unit

Part 7

The value for the units completed and transferred to the next department is = units completed and transferred * (direct materials cost per unit + conversion costs per unit) = 290000*(2+3.40) = $1566000

Part 8

The value for the units remaining in the ending inventory is = (50000*50%*2) + (50000*25%*3.40) = $92500
